NTPC REL Bags UPPCL’s 1 GW Solar Project At Rs. 2.56/kWh

NTPC Renewable Energy Limited (NTPC REL), an NTPC Limited subsidiary, emerged as the successful bidder in the Uttar Pradesh Power Corporation Limited (UPPCL’s) e-reverse auction. Out of the initial tender to select solar power developers for 2000 MW ISTS-connected solar PV power projects, NTPC REL secured a 1,000 MW capacity at a tariff rate of […]

MERC Declines To Re-Determine Wind Tariff On Actual CUF

The Maharashtra Electricity Regulatory Commission (MERC), in its latest order, has declined to amend a regulation retrospectively to re-determine tariffs. The case pertained to the re-determination of tariffs for wind power generators in Maharashtra. The order emerged when the state power utility MSEDCL approached the regulatory commission, arguing that actual tariff determination should be based […]

SECI Awards 200 MW FDRE Project To Altra Xergi At Rs. 8.50/kWh

Altra Xergi Power, an O2 Power subsidiary, recently secured a 200 MW project from Solar Energy Corporation of India (SECI). The company secured this project out of the initial 8,000 MWh (2000 MW x 4 hours) renewable energy tender. The Altra Xergi secured the project from SECI at the quoted tariff of Rs. 8.50/kWh to […]

JSP, Adyant, Green Prairie, AMPIN, Adani Renewables Secure NTPC’s 1.2 GW Hybrid Project

As the year comes to an end, NTPC, a Maharatna company, has announced five winners of its 1.2 GW wind-solar hybrid project (Hybrid 02) tender. NTPC awarded the project to JSP Green (Jindal Renewables), Adyant Enersol (Datta Infra), Green Prairie Energy IV (EverGreen Power), AMPIN Energy Utility, and Adani Renewables Energy Holding Twelve (Adani Green). Khavda Adds Another 62.4 MW Wind For Hybrid Project From Adani

Continuing its momentum to add more renewable energy projects, Adani Green Energy’s (AGEL) step-down subsidiary, Adani Renewable Energy Forty Eight Limited recently commissioned a 62.4 MW wind power component of its wind-solar hybrid project at Khavda, Gujarat. Khavda is expected to see a string of projects over the next two years as it moves towards […]
